(description
|
||||
"This plugin adds functionality to Pytest to recognise and collect Jupyter
|
||||
notebooks. The intended purpose of the tests is to determine whether execution
|
||||
of the stored inputs match the stored outputs of the @file{.ipynb} file. Whilst
|
||||
also ensuring that the notebooks are running without errors.")
